Notice there are several bus stops outside Singapore (JB)
BusStop <- st_transform(BusStop,crs=3414)
BusStop_in_SG <- st_join(BusStop,mpsz19_sf,
join = st_within, left = FALSE)
Important

The error message indicates that the projected CRSs for BusStop & mpsz19_sf are different. Therefore, we need to transform the CRS of BusStop into 3414

3 Derive Analytical Hexagon
hexagon <- st_make_grid(mpsz19_sf,
cellsize = 700, # the radius is 700, for take-home 2 should be 375m
what = "polygon",
square = FALSE) %>% # won't form squares
st_sf() # conver the result into sf table format
